Bethelhem Lemma Cell: 424-***-****
**** ****** ****, ******** ** 20814
QA Analyst ************@*****.***
Summary
Over five years of Quality Assurance experience in both Automation and Manual testing
Experience in working with Selenium Web Driver using TestNG java framework.
Experience in the development and reviews of Test Strategy, Test Cases, Automation Scripts, Test Data and Test Plan
Well acquainted with Software Development Life Cycle (SDLC)) and Software Testing Life Cycle (STLC)
Strong in analyzing Business requirements and specifications and development of Test Plans, Test Scripts, Test Cases and executing them
Experience in writing test scripts using Selenium Web Driver
Highly experienced in writing, customizing and manipulating manual and automation script
Developed Automation frameworks
Hands on experience in Page Object Model design pattern model
Expert in working in different Testing Methodologies Agile – Scrum Model & Waterfall Model
Experienced in Functionality testing, Smoke Testing, System testing, Integration Testing, Regression Testing, and User acceptance testing
Ability to deliver and manage deadlines in Agile environment
Experienced in Logging, Tracking, and Analyzing Defects
Proficiency in Test Analysis, Bug Detection and Report generation skills
Experience in writing SQL queries
Worked closely with developers, support group to ensure test environment, application and data readiness
Demonstrated ability to work independently and flexibility to adapt in an ever changing business environment
Technical Skills
Testing Frameworks
TestNG
Build Management tools
Maven
CI tool
Jenkins
Test Automation Tools
Selenium Web Driver
IDE
Eclipse, Intellij
Programming Languages
Core Java, HTML, XML
Defect Management tool
Rally, HP Quality Center
Databases
MySQL
Professional Experience
Optum, Long Beach, CA November 2016- Present
Quality Engineer
Responsibilities:
Prepared Test Plan, Test Scenarios and Test Cases based on the application requirements for both automation and manual testing
Developed and maintained automated regression and functional test scripts in Selenium Web Driver using java
Create Object Repository for web elements using Page Object Model design pattern
Performed Functional, regression, smoke & GUI testing
Performed functional testing using TestNG for the Reporting module.
Work collaboratively on a scrum team with short 2-3 week development sprints
Worked with SQL queries for backend testing and database validation
Setup test environment, test data, and execute test cases
Performed automation test creation and execution including ability to debug in the case of script failures
Analyze defects and perform root cause analysis
Used Jenkins as a Continuous Integration Tool to generate reports and to trigger periodically
Identified, reported and maintained defects as they are found using Rally
Perform demonstrations to both internal and external stakeholders
Attended defect triage calls, client meetings as required for the Sprint demo sessions, and retrospective
Environment: Selenium Web Driver, Maven, Java, Rally, GitHub, TestNg, MySQL, Jboss Application
Meredith Corporation, Culver City, CA
Quality Assurance Analyst August 2015- September 2016
Responsibilities:
Interacted with system analyst to understand the functionality of application under test and identify test objectives
Reviewed the Business Requirement Document to understand the process and write Test Plan and Test Cases
Developed test scripts with Selenium WebDriver, and performed manual testing as needed.
Conducted Regression, Functional and User Acceptance Testing
Involved in Regression Testing using Selenium WebDriver by writing scripts in java to Automate, and used TestNg Framework
Reviewed manual testing methods, and developed and executed automated scripts
Involved in converting manual test cases into automated scripts using Selenium
●Extensively used SQL queries in SQL Server to perform Backend Testing and Verifying the UI data and Transactions
Provide daily test status and defect summary by using a formal bug tracking system and interface with the development team to help resolve bugs/issues.
Actively participate in scrum, stand-ups, review, planning, retrospectives, and technical design meetings
Tracked the defects using Quality Center and generated defect summary reports
Maintained Test Logs, Test Summary reports and participated in defect review / Status Meetings
IceAddis, Addis Ababa, Ethiopia August 2014- March 2015
Quality Analyst
Responsibilities:
Attended daily scrum meetings, walkthrough and requirement review meetings for the system development
Conducted functional and regression automation tests of the UI screen using Selenium WebDriver with Java
Maintained and modified Data Driven Automation Test Frameworks
Used Firebug Tool to identify the web element’s, Name, XPath, CSS, ID and so forth
Handled Mouse Movements, Implicit and Explicit wait times, exception handling, and Web Tables
Handled Screen Capture, Parameterization, Alerts, Frames, and pop ups in Webdriver
Worked with SQL queries for backend testing and database validation
Identified, reported and maintained defects as they are found and performed bug verification testing
Environment: Selenium Web Driver, HP Quality center, MySQL, TestNG, HTML & CSS, Git
EPION Computer Solutions PLC, Addis Ababa, Ethiopia August 2013 - June 2014
QA Tester
Responsibilities:
Participated in Requirement Analysis, Business Analysis and Gap Analysis
Developed Test Plans, Test Cases, Test Scripts, Test Scenarios, Test Data and Traceability Matrix
Worked with business analysts and project management group to review functional specifications
Test case management was done using Quality Center
Created Traceability between Requirements and Test Cases
Tracked the defects using Quality Center and generated defect summary reports
Worked with SQL and functions to test the database integrity
Maintained Test Logs, Test Summary reports and participated in defect review / Status Meetings
Education
Associate in Science (CIS - Programming), El Camino College, Torrance, California, 2018
Bachelor of Arts (Economics), Addis Ababa University, Addis Ababa, Ethiopia, 2006